Output ae52a60cff080fb79cb77a1f93bf390bb80746a2608ed094aaaad1c89d91955d:23

value
29758556
script pubkey
OP_0 OP_PUSHBYTES_20 ad5b58319fc4a76a4cb6b88d2ef034f25a86c3ae
address
bc1q44d4svvlcjnk5n9khzxjaup57fdgdsaw2czzvl
transaction
ae52a60cff080fb79cb77a1f93bf390bb80746a2608ed094aaaad1c89d91955d